The coach after the derby: “We spoke with Comolli and the club and we all agreed to bring in some players who have the ability to come out of certain moments”
In the last post-match of the season Luciano Spalletti removes all the filters and gets straight to the point, placing himself on the same side as Comolli and the club but relaunching Juve’s needs to return to success quickly: “We have the obligation to create conditions with everyone with our heads held high, in order to always play to win. We need to create a high-level team to fill the limits we have seen in these seven months – he said -, even if I think the team has worked well. In my opinion, the difference is always made by the character of the people. Every now and then personalities agree, but it’s character that makes the difference.”

Spalletti refers to the derby and contextualizes it. “We spoke with Comolli and the club and we all agreed to bring in some players who have the ability to come out of certain moments. There is an explanation – said the coach – why we had periods of great football but we missed some matches. We also need those who don’t let themselves be influenced by the episodes, but continue to play to the end, always in the same way. Doubts exist, but then we have to get out of this condition. If you remain in doubt all the time, it means that you have no character and you can’t play at Juventus. We teach technique, tactics, but not character… that’s what we paid for in these matches here. They were all asking for the results when we returned at half-time, but we had the game in hand and we shouldn’t have lost it. These things show the growth we need to do.”
